Cypripedium montanum

This species is a close ally of Cypripedium parviflorum, so they appear to be very similar with the main difference being pouch color.

Cypripedium montanum can be found in the northwestern United States and western Canada.

It is reported from California, Oregon, Washington, Idaho, Montana, Wyoming, Saskatchewan, Alberta, British Columbia and Alaska.

[4][5] It is usually found at high elevation in open woods and subalpine slopes.

Meriwether Lewis noted this species during his expedition while in Western Montana near Lolo Creek.
